History & Origin
Mahirah comes from the Arabic mahirah, feminine of mahir, 'skilled; expert'. The final -h preserves the Arabic feminine ending, and this spelling is especially common in Malay, Indonesian and South Asian Muslim families (said 'muh-HEE-ruh').
In the U.S. it is very rare. Capable, elegant, and heritage-rich.
